Given that all races have access to the vast majority of spells in Darkfall, I feel more comfortable treating healing more in the manner of arcane magic, similar to the healing done with the Power in The Wheel of Time.

Darkfall's gods are not omnipotent, as they wield a vast assembly of mortal servants to carry out their will, and are restricted just as much as mortals are when it comes to where they can and cannot go. Healing through prayer would suggest an instantaneous connection with a god, which just doesn't jive with what we know about the gods.

Also, do we have any source that indicates healing will be anything more than using herbs, potions and bandages?
